Catalytically active structure of Bi deposited on a Au(111) electrode for the hydrogen peroxide reduction reaction

The surface structure of underpotentially deposited Bi has been determined on Au(111) in perchloric acid solution using surface X-ray diffraction (SXD), scanning tunneling microscopy (STM), and density functional theory (DFT) calculations.
